Hello I am a 20 year old male and with RA. It has recently flared up and I am taking Methotrexate. As you all probably know, you are not supposed to have more than about 1 or 2 drinks a week on the drug. However, in a few weeks I am going to be turning 21 AND attending my fraternities formal and I would like very much to be able to drink without fear of hurting my liver.

My question is, can I simply skip 1 weekly dose of MTX for the formal? My Rheumatologist said before when I told him I got sick on MTX that I could skip a dose and it would be no big deal.

So does MTX stay in your system for more than a week enough to cause harm? Thanks.
